Pros

-average fulfillment center-type job in multinational corporation

Cons

-average fulfillment center type job -no meaningful benefits -no other incentive to improve apart from climbing the corporate ladder -the organization is very much top-down oriented, almost archaic. -the 14 (!!!) leadership principles get thrown around frequently, but are widely misunderstood and misused. Deteriorated into buzzwords. As with many other multinational corporations, this one also values people who are more vocal than hardworking, are willing to promote themselves without any real achievements and are able to substitute their personality with pretended values.
